Data Types

Mongo DB can store many different types of data but the purpose of this data layer is to abstract this into several basic types of data and meta data. For the moment we have the following.


Any basic string of data.


C# date time.


Stored value in double.

The type declaration includes other information such as the scaled units such as k, m or G etc. It also includes to physical quantity type, N Kg etc.


Same as above but an array of double values.

This also includes in the type declaration information on how to graph this in the UI.


Collection of zero or many files stored using Mongo's GridFS.


Single file that can be updated and have previous versions stored and indexed, again stored using GridFS.

